The Complete Works of O. Henry : Masterpieces of Wit, Irony, and Unexpected Endings in One Timeless Collection

Enter the clever, compassionate, and delightfully twisted world of O. Henry—America's unrivaled master of the short story.

O. Henry's stories are beloved for their brilliant use of irony, unforgettable characters, and astonishing twist endings. This complete collection brings together every one of his enduring tales—hundreds of them—all in one carefully formatted digital volume.

From the heartwarming charm of The Gift of the Magi to the humorous con-men of The Ransom of Red Chief, O. Henry's fiction captures the soul of early 20th-century America with warmth, wit, and wisdom.
